Acceptance Rate & Admission Statistics
For academic year 2021-2022, total 19,543 students have applied to University of Rochester. By gender, 9,770 male and 9,773 female students have applied to the school. Among them, 7,924 (3,569 male and 4,355 female) students have accepted and 1,623(794 male and 829 female) have enrolled into University of Rochester for academic year 2021-2022. SAT and ACT Scores Distribution
At University of Rochester, 355 applicants (22% of enrolled) have submitted their SAT scores and 119 applicants (7%) have submitted their ACT scores for seeking degrees. For score submitters, SAT 75th percentile score is 1,520 and 25th percentile score is 1,370. For ACT scores, 75th percentile score is 105 and 25th percentile score is 92. The SAT and ACT scores are considered but not required to submit when applying to University of Rochester.
